A vulnerability classified as problematic has been found in cPanel WHM up to 11.40.0.11 (Hosting Control Software). This affects an unknown part of the component Manage SSL Hosts Interface.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a cross-site request forgery v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-352. The web application does not, or can not, sufficiently verify whether a well-formed, valid, consistent request was intentionally provided by the user who submitted the request.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ability.

The weakness was disclosed 10/26/2013 with Total Server Solutions Team as confirmed advisory (Website). It is possible to read the advisory at cpanel.net. The public release has been coordinated in cooperation with the project team.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to initiate the attack remotely. No form of authentication is needed for exploitation. It demands that the victim is doing some kind of user interaction. Technical details are unknown but a public exploit is available.

The exploit is shared for download at cpanel.net. It is declared as proof-of-concept.

Upgrading eliminates this vulnerability. A possible mitigation has been published immediately after the disclosure of the vulnerability.
